hyper ssr
The realm of web development has always encountered a delicate trade-off between server-side rendering (SSR) and client-side rendering (CSR). While CSR enables interactivity and a seamless user experience, SSR provides better search engine optimization (SEO) and performance. However, the emergence of Hyper SSR is transforming traditional server-side rendering and presenting developers with an exciting new approach to achieve scalability and unparalleled performance.
Hyper SSR takes conventional SSR to the next level by combining it with sophisticated caching techniques and an optimized data layer. By adopting Hyper SSR, web applications can enhance scalability without compromising performance or user experience. Using this technique, developers can deliver dynamic content like never before and empower websites to handle substantial spikes in traffic without sacrificing speed or reliability.
One of the primary advantages of Hyper SSR is the ability to generate and cache HTML content at the edge, reducing the latency experienced by users. When a request is made, the CDN (content delivery network) delivers the already-rendered HTML directly to the user, resulting in an instantaneous page load. This approach minimizes the time spent waiting for rendering, offering an improved user experience and increasing the likelihood of visitor retention.
Despite its significant benefits, implementing Hyper SSR poses certain challenges. Managing the cached content at the edge requires careful consideration to ensure consistency across multiple servers. To address this, developers can leverage specialized tools and frameworks that automate cache invalidation and keep content up to date. Additionally, optimizing the data layer becomes crucial to strike the right balance between caching frequently accessed data and ensuring the freshness of dynamic content.
To implement Hyper SSR successfully, it is essential to use a well-architected framework that supports this advanced server-side rendering technique. Developers can utilize robust libraries like Next.js or Gatsby.js that offer Hyper SSR out-of-the-box, simplifying the implementation process. These frameworks provide comprehensive documentation and community support, making it easier for developers to dive into the world of Hyper SSR.
In conclusion, Hyper SSR transforms the way server-side rendering operates in web development. By combining SSR with advanced caching and data layer optimizations, Hyper SSR enables enhanced scalability, unrivaled performance, and a seamless user experience. Embracing this cutting-edge technology empowers developers to deliver dynamic content efficiently, ensuring websites can handle increased traffic with ease, ultimately elevating the overall web experience.